Date of issue of certificate Information on the Label ANALYSIS TAG A-1 Seed Co. Location, USA Variety & Kind Vernal Alfalfa Lot No. 307-98 Pure seed 98.90% Inert matter 01.05% Other crop seed 00.00% Weed seed 00.05% Noxious weeds 00.00% Germination 90.00% Hard seed 05.00% Date tested Jan. 2001 Net weight 60 lbs.

Web1 dag geleden · Seeds are grown in areas where the climate and crop rotations are favorable for obtaining excellent quality production. The main areas are Emilia-Romagna and Marche, but there are also important production areas in Umbria, Molise, Puglia, Tuscany, and Veneto.
